However, in following your advice I'm not getting the app launched - I just get "$: Command not found.". I just use the default shell in Terminal and I don't use it much myself so I'm not sure what the problem is. I'm on Snow but the user is on 10.5.7 right now.


You're not supposed to type either the "$", or the "(gdb)". They're just there to indicate that you're supposed to type this at a prompt, and what type of prompt you're at.
